Mission Statement

Connecting Chicago fosters opportunities unlocked by education. We are bridging Chicago's vast educational inequities by empowering students in and out of the classroom, providing critical services regardless of household income.

Description

We provide free virtual tutoring in a variety of subject areas to over 850 K-12 students around Chicago! Whether your passion is Arabic or Mathematics, we have a student who needs your help!

All of our tutors register on a 2-month quarterly schedule and will receive training to be successful.

To volunteer with Connecting Chicago, you must be a current high school, undergraduate, or graduate student.
